The fib / by Iniguez, Pedro.; Kwan, Nathan.;
When Pepe struggles to find something exciting for show and tell, he spins a little lie about a magical creature with horns like a ram, claws like a bear, wings like a bat, eyes like an owl, and a tail like a lion. But, Pepe and his class soon discover that this harmless fib takes on a life of its own-- literally-- growing into a giant, uncontrollable monster that threatens to eat the entire school. As chaos ensues, Pepe learns a valuable lesson: even the smallest fib can spiral out of control, but the truth holds the power to set things right.
